The video tutorial explains the bell curve, a probability distribution used in statistics and psychology. It covers the characteristics of the bell curve, including the mean, mode, and standard deviations. The tutorial also discusses the 68-95-99.7 rule, symmetry, and applications in IQ testing. Additionally, it touches on the Flynn effect and the importance of restandardizing intelligence tests.
